PEOPLE v. GLANCE

Docket No. G005757.

209 Cal.App.3d 836 (1989)

257 Cal. Rptr. 522

THE PEOPLE, Plaintiff and Respondent, v. PATRICK ZANE GLANCE, Defendant and Appellant.

Court of Appeals of California, Fourth District, Division Three.

April 14, 1989.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

COUNSEL

Schulman & McMillan, Byron K. McMillan and Paul B. Herbert for Defendant and Appellant.

John K. Van de Kamp, Attorney General, Steve White, Chief Assistant Attorney General, Janelle B. Davis and Pamela A. Ratner, Deputy Attorneys General, for Plaintiff and Respondent.


OPINION

MOORE, J.

Appellant Patrick Zane Glance was charged by information with possessing cocaine for sale in violation of section 11351 of the Health and Safety Code. He was further alleged to have possessed 28.5 grams or more of cocaine for sale and 57 grams or more of a substance containing cocaine within the meaning of Penal Code section 1203.073, subdivision (b)(1).
